The vessel or mill jar is charged with the material to be mixed and grinding media (ball) with powder to ball ratio (usually 1:10) [5], [6], [7]. Different grinding media are available for suitable use in ball miller having specific properties like size, hardness, density and composition [8], [9], [10], [11].

The lengthtodiameter ratio of such a cylinder usually is between 2:1 and 3:1. Ball mills can perform wet or dry grinding. The wet operation usually takes place at relatively lower speeds than dry ones and discharges a slurry with fine materials. These mills also can carry out blending. The mill and classifier are therefore the key parts of the grinding circuit. 3. The mill For the comminution an annular gap ball mill (Type RS 20 [3], see Fig. 2) is used. This kind of mill is a development of the conventional fast rotating stirred ball mill which combines a rather inhomogeneous energy distribution with intense axial mixing.

The grinding process in the ball mill is due to the centrifugal force induced by the mill on the balls. This force depends on the weight of the balls and the ball mill rotational speed. At low speeds, the balls are at a fall state (Figure 9(a)). As the operating speed increases, the balls reach a higher helix angle before falling and repeating ...

China's cement industry, which produced 2184 million metrictons (mT) of cement in 2012, accounts for more than 60% of the world's total cement production. Grinding is an important powdermaking process in cement manufacturing. Clinker grinding consumes about one third of the total amount of energy needed to produce cement [1].

In the ball mill, Lead is converted to Lead Oxide, by grinding and oxidation process, which is an exothermic process. In this process, heat is generated and temperature of oxide is increased, to control the temperature with in the operating range of 115 to 135C, the ball mill temperature is controlled with constant flow of air and with the ...
